Compact discs (CDs) have revolutionized the music industry with their surprisingly realistic sound.The six-inch discs look like thin plastic sandwiches with aluminum in the center They have digitallyrecorded material that is read by laser beams, so the sound has none of the cracking of vinyl records.CDs are also virtually indestructible, and they are lighter and smaller than conventional records(LPs) Since their introduction, CDs have become more affordable and widely available In fact, theyare now sold in electronics and video stores that haven’t formally carried records or cassettes
There has been a phenomenal growth in the sale of CDs Sales climbed dramatically during thesecond half of the 1980s In the 1990s, sales have been even greater CDs have all but replaced LPs
in stores and, in spite of their being less affordable than cassettes, continue to gain in popularity

Most people are afraid of sharks, but they usually do not know very much about them Forexample, there are 350 kinds of sharks, and all of them are meat eaters Some sharks are very big.The whale shark is 50 to 60 feet long But some sharks are very small The dwarf shark is only 6inches long
Sharks are 100 million years old In fact, they lived at the same time as dinosaurs Today, sharkslive in every ocean in the world, but most sharks live in warm water They keep the oceans cleanbecause they eat sick fish and animals Most sharks have four to six rows of teeth When a shark’stooth falls out another tooth moves in from behind Sharks do not have ears However, they ‘hear’sound and movements in the water Any sound or movement makes the water vibrate Sharks canfeel these vibrations, and they help the sharks find food Sharks use their large eyes to find food,too Most sharks see best in low light They often hunt for food at dawn, in the evening, or in themiddle of the night Scientists want to learn more about sharks for several reasons For example,cancer is common in many animals, including people However, it is rare in sharks Scientistswant to find out why sharks almost never get cancer Maybe this information can help peopleprevent cancer too

The shoemaker
Bill Brown is a shoemaker who cannot make shoes fast enough for his growing number ofcustomers- he charges more than £300 for a pair! Customers travel hundreds of kilometers to hisLondon shoe store or to his workshop in the countryside to have their feet measured He makesshoes for people with feet of unusual sizes: very large, very small, very broad or very narrow.The shoes are at least as fashionable as those found in ordinary shops
Mr Brown says: “My problem is that I cannot find skilled workers Young people all seem toprefer to work with computers these days We will lose the necessary skills soon because thereare fewer and fewer shoemakers nowadays I am 45, and now I want to teach young peopleeverything I know about making shoes It is a good job, and a lot of people want to buy beautifulshoes made for them” He started in the business 19 years ago and now he employs five otherpeople His customers pay about £500 for their first pair of shoes He says: “Our customers comebecause they want comfortable shoes which are exactly the right size” Pairs of shoes costbetween £320 and £450, and as it takes one employee a whole week to make just one shoe
